Caught Selling Secrets to 'Russian Spy,' US Solider Sentenced to 16 Years in Prison

Army Specialist William Colton Millay might have pledged his allegiance to the United States, but that loyalty had a price tag, according to prosecutors. An Alaska military police officer, Spc. Millay was sentenced to 16 years in prison Monday after a military court found him guilty of selling national secrets to an undercover agent for the Federal Bureau of Investigation who he believed was a Russian spy. Spc. Millay will be dishonorably discharged.
